 A Mangala sutra (IAST: maṅgala sūtra), or thaali (ISO: tāḷi), is a necklace that the groom ties around the bride’s neck in the Indian subcontinent, in a ceremony called Mangalya Dharanam (Sanskrit for ‘”wearing the auspicious”‘). The necklace serves as a visual marker of status as a married Hindu woman.

In South India, thali symbolizes the sacred gold thread worn during wedding. We know the universal truth that a match is made in heaven but materialized on earth. This is probably why there are so many traditions and rituals connected with marriage. The groom tying a sacred thread around the bride’s neck is just one such tradition in the Tamil wedding ceremonies, which has a lot of significance for any Tamil bride.

The sacred thread/necklace is called many different things in different cultures – one such popular term is the Mangalsutra, in Kerala weddings it is known as Minnu (Thali chain designs Kerala), in Maharashtrian weddings, it is known as Vati, and so on.

What does tying the Thali knot mean? 

A Thali chain gold is the mark of love, respect, and a lot more. . Each knot implies different things. The groom only ties the first two knots, while his sister or anyone in a similar relationship ties the remaining knot. However, in some instances, the groom ties all three knots. During the wedding ceremony, the groom ties three knot around the bride’s neck.

The first two knots tied by the groom signify the commitment of the couple and assure the well-being of the bride. The third knot, tied by the groom’s sister signifies the commitment between the two families.

The custom of the Thali started in the 11th century and it is now the centerpiece of many marriage rituals, when the husband-to-be ties this ornament around the neck of the bride, preceding the seven steps around the sacred fire. Thalis can have a big diversity of shapes, depending on the region or ethnic group: M-shape, round, cone, hand, finger. Usually, at the wedding ceremony, a bigger Thali is used, which is then changed for everyday life with one of the examples that illustrate this post.

These Thalis have worn alone, with flanking cylindrical amulets, or bead pairs. We would refer in this article to two types of Thali, the M-shaped Thali and the round one.

 

Two common types of Thalis: M-shaped & Round

Thali in the form of the M shape is commonly used throughout Tamilnadu. They are tridimensional, with a central dome that is an emblem of motherhood (simulating the female breasts). The back bears sectarian marks denoting devotion to Shiva, Vishnu, the great goddess, or Jesus. For example, the representation of the holy tulsi plant and the V shape on the back of the Thali is Vaishnavite markings. On the eve of 60th Birthday of their husband, women wore thalis made of 22k Gold layered on the chain.

Round thalis show no difference than the M-shaped Thalis. It will show a pair of peacocks on the top. They are very abstract and not possible to recognize the difference. These types of Thalis are also made of 22kt gold. 

Significance of Thali 

 A Thali is the mark of love, respect, and a lot more. It is worn in the form of sacred yellow thread or in gold or black bead chain. Here is everything you need to know about its importance for a Tamil Hindu bride:

  1. Wearing Thali is said to help regulate women’s BP. Thali Chains when in direct contact with body help control the blood pressure.
  2. When worn in a black and gold beaded chain, the gold beads represent Goddess Parvati and the black ones stand for Lord Shiva. The beads are also a symbol of the various emotions and efforts that go into making a husband’s and wife’s relationship strong.
  3. Since gold is a symbol of prosperity and well-being, the gold in a wedding gold Thali chain design is said to bring good luck, happiness, and prosperity to the woman’s family.
  4. Thali Chain will ward off the evil eye of the wearer.  Each black bead has the power to absorb negative energy and protect the woman, her husband, and her family from harm. All these are the reasons why a Tamil bride keeps her Thali chain very safely and wears it with much care. Women take good care of the Thali. Any sign of damage or misplacing the thali is considered bad omen. Millennial brides have modernized their Thali chain designs to an extent but even they respect and value it just as much.

Thali Chain Designs

A Thali chain can be of many different shapes and sizes, such as Maangalyamu, Ramar Thali, and Bottu. The significance of all these is the same, with slight variations in their designs. People who follow Lord Shiva have three horizontal lines in their Thali chain design. Vaishnavite have three vertical ones in their Thali Chains. The design differences are minimal according to each family and culture.. Below are some of the Thali chain Designs.

For how many grams do Indian women purchase their Thali (mangal sutra)?

In a traditional marriage, you will see Mangalsutra (Thali) worn in 2grams to 8 grams of gold. With the change in culture and mindset, women started wearing Diamond decorated thali chains. Bride’s family start making these chains at the most auspicious date and time before the wedding.The Thali Designs vary based on Religion, Culture, Traditions and financial status of the family.

Mugappu Designs for Thali Chains in Gold

Mugappu designs for thali chains in gold have become a popular trend in South India. Thali chains, also known as mangalsutra, are traditional necklaces worn by married women. In recent years, designers have started incorporating mugappu designs into these necklaces to add a touch of elegance and uniqueness.

Mugappu is a small pendant that is usually attached to the center of the thali chain. These pendants come in different shapes and sizes, with intricate designs that are often inspired by nature or cultural motifs. Gold is the preferred metal for these thali chains because of its purity and durability.
